TECHNICAL FIELD

[0001] The utility model belongs to the technical field of metal scribe device, concretely relates to a billet scribe marking device for billet sawing machine. BACKGROUND

[0002] The billet is the product obtained after the molten steel of the steelmaking furnace is cast. The billet can be mainly divided into two types from the manufacturing process: mold casting billet and continuous casting billet. After the billet is formed, different colors are used for marking and identification before the billet is cut.

[0003] Chinese patent application No. CN202323279092.5 discloses a billet scribe marking device for billet sawing machine, which comprises a rack, a lifting mechanism, a mounting plate, a translation mechanism, and a marker pen mounting seat. The rack is arranged on the ground, the first sliding rail is arranged on the rack, the lifting mechanism is installed on the rack, the lifting mechanism is connected with the mounting plate, the first sliding block is arranged on the two sides of the mounting plate, the first sliding block is matched with the first sliding rail, the translation mechanism is fixed on one side of the mounting plate, the second sliding rail is arranged on the mounting plate, the marker pen mounting seat is matched with the second sliding rail, the marker pen mounting seat can slide on the second sliding rail, the translation mechanism is fixed on the rack, the output end of the translation mechanism is connected with the marker pen mounting seat, and the marker pen is detachably installed on the marker pen mounting seat. The utility model reduces the labor intensity of the staff and reduces the occurrence of the manual marking error.

[0004] 1. The above-mentioned patent can only manually push the device to scribe on the surface of the billet, the marker pen cannot move left and right, the automatic ability is insufficient, and the practicality is not large; 2. The above-mentioned patent is fixed and stable by the counterweight water tank, but the water consumption time is reduced, and the working efficiency is reduced. UTILITY MODEL CONTENTS

[0005] To solve the problems in the above background art, the utility model provides a billet scribe marking device for billet sawing machine, which has the characteristics of automatic clamping scribing and accelerating efficiency.

[0006] To achieve the above-mentioned purpose, the utility model provides the following technical scheme: a billet scribe marking device for billet sawing machine, which comprises a rack, a moving device arranged at the bottom of the rack, a sliding rail arranged on the outer side of the rack, a lifting platform arranged on the inner side of the sliding rail, a translation mechanism arranged at the top of the lifting platform, a lifting mechanism arranged at the bottom of the lifting platform, a dismounting mechanism arranged on the outer side of the translation mechanism, and a rotating mechanism arranged on one side of the rack close to the dismounting mechanism.

[0007] Preferably, the rotating mechanism comprises a rotating frame, a first motor, a lead screw, a second motor, a nut cap and a clamping mechanism, wherein one side of the rotating frame is provided with the first motor, the side of the rotating frame away from the first motor is provided with the lead screw, one end of the lead screw away from the first motor is provided with the second motor, the outer side of the lead screw is provided with the nut cap, and the outer side of the nut cap is provided with the clamping mechanism.

[0008] Preferably, the clamping mechanism comprises a moving frame, a hydraulic cylinder, a push plate, an electric push rod and a clamping plate, wherein the bottom of the moving frame is provided with the hydraulic cylinder, the top of the hydraulic cylinder is provided with the push plate, the outer side of the push plate is provided with the electric push rod, and the side of the electric push rod close to the push plate is provided with the clamping plate.

[0009] Preferably, the inner side of the lower end of the rack is provided with a containing box, and the inner side of the containing box is provided with a plastic buckle.

[0010] Preferably, the moving device comprises a support frame, a hydraulic rod, a fixed plate, a universal wheel and a limiting frame, wherein the inner side of the upper end of the support frame is provided with the hydraulic rod, the bottom of the hydraulic rod is provided with the fixed plate, the bottom of the fixed plate is provided with the universal wheel, and the inner side of the lower end of the support frame is provided with the limiting frame.

[0011] Preferably, the side of the bottom of the support frame close to the limiting frame is provided with a suction cup.

[0012] Compared with the prior art, the utility model has the advantages that:

[0013] 1、The utility model discloses a rotating mechanism, places the steel blank on the push plate and the clamping plate, starts the electric push rod and clamps the steel blank, starts the hydraulic cylinder and makes two push plates resist the steel blank, thereby reaches the clamping effect, the second motor drives the lead screw to rotate, and the steel blank will move left and right, the first motor drives the rotating frame and the steel blank to turn over and mark, and through the clamping mechanism clamping the steel blank and motor drive, the steel blank can realize automatic marking, and the practicality is increased.

[0014] 2、The utility model discloses a moving device, and the device is pushed to the sawing bed through the universal wheel, the fixed plate is lifted through the hydraulic rod, thereby lifting the universal wheel, when the universal wheel is retracted into the support frame, the whole device is fixed on the ground through the support frame and the suction cup, when moving, the limiting frame limits the fixed plate, makes four universal wheels in the same plane, and the universal wheel can be lifted through the hydraulic rod, can be moved and fixed at any time, and the working efficiency is increased. DETAILED DESCRIPTION

[0022] The technical solutions in the embodiments of the utility model will be clearly and completely described below with reference to the drawings in the embodiments of the utility model. Obviously, the described embodiments are only part of the embodiments of the utility model, rather than all the embodiments. Based on the embodiments in the utility model, all other embodiments obtained by those skilled in the art without creative labor fall within the scope of protection of the utility model.

[0023] Embodiment 1

[0024] Please refer to Figures 1-6 The utility model provides the following technical scheme: a billet scribing marking device for billet sawing machine, including frame 1, the bottom of frame 1 is provided with moving device 8, the outer side of frame 1 is provided with sliding rail 2, the inner side of sliding rail 2 is provided with lifting platform 3, the top of lifting platform 3 is provided with translation mechanism 4, the bottom of lifting platform 3 is provided with lifting mechanism 9, the outer side of translation mechanism 4 is provided with dismounting mechanism 6, frame 1 side near dismounting mechanism 6 one side is provided with rotating mechanism 5.

[0025] Specifically, rotating mechanism 5 includes rotating frame 51, first motor 52, screw rod 53, second motor 54, nut cap 55 and clamping mechanism 56, wherein, one side of rotating frame 51 is provided with first motor 52, the side away from first motor 52 of rotating frame 51 is provided with screw rod 53, one end away from first motor 52 of screw rod 53 is provided with second motor 54, the outer side of screw rod 53 is provided with nut cap 55, the outer side of nut cap 55 is provided with clamping mechanism 56.

[0026] By adopting the technical scheme, the steel blank is clamped by the clamping mechanism 56, the second motor 54 drives the screw rod 53 to rotate, the steel blank is moved left and right through the nut cap 55, and the first motor 52 drives the rotating frame 51 and the steel blank to turn over and mark.

[0027] Specifically, the clamping mechanism 56 comprises a moving frame 561, a hydraulic cylinder 562, a push plate 563, an electric push rod 564 and a clamping plate 565, wherein the bottom of the moving frame 561 is provided with the hydraulic cylinder 562, the top of the hydraulic cylinder 562 is provided with the push plate 563, the outer side of the push plate 563 is provided with the electric push rod 564, and the side close to the push plate 563 of the electric push rod 564 is provided with the clamping plate 565.

[0028] By adopting the technical scheme, the steel blank is placed on the push plate 563 and the clamping plate 565, the electric push rod 564 is started to clamp the steel blank with the clamping plate 565, and then the hydraulic cylinder 562 is started to abut the two push plates 563 against the steel blank, so that the clamping effect is achieved.

[0029] Specifically, the inner side of the lower end of the rack 1 is provided with the containing box 7, and the inner side of the containing box 7 is provided with the plastic buckle 10.

[0030] By adopting the technical scheme, the replaced marking pen is placed in the containing box 7 and fixed by the plastic buckle 10, so that the marking pen is conveniently arranged and stored.

[0031] When the embodiment is used, the device is pushed to the sawing bed by the moving device 8, the lifting table 3 and the translation mechanism 4 are sent to the appropriate height along the sliding rail 2 by the lifting mechanism 9, the required marking pen is inserted into the dismounting mechanism 6 by unscrewing the dismounting mechanism 6, the translation mechanism 4 can push the marking pen to extend or retract when marking, the steel blank to be marked is placed on the push plate 563 and the clamping plate 565, the electric push rod 564 is started to clamp the steel blank with the clamping plate 565, and then the hydraulic cylinder 562 is started to abut the two push plates 563 against the steel blank, so that the clamping effect is achieved, the second motor 54 drives the screw rod 53 to rotate, the clamping mechanism 56 and the steel blank are moved left and right through the nut cap 55, the first motor 52 drives the rotating frame 51 and the steel blank to turn over, after the marking is completed, the marking pen is taken out from the dismounting mechanism 6 and placed on the plastic buckle 10 in the containing box 7, and the steel blank can be automatically marked by clamping the steel blank by the clamping mechanism 56 and motor transmission, so that the practicability is increased.

[0032] Embodiment 2

[0033] The embodiment differs from embodiment 1 in that the mobile device 8 comprises a support frame 81, a hydraulic rod 82, a fixed plate 83, universal wheels 84 and a limiting frame 85, wherein the inner side upper end of the support frame 81 is provided with the hydraulic rod 82, the bottom of the hydraulic rod 82 is provided with the fixed plate 83, the bottom of the fixed plate 83 is provided with the universal wheels 84, and the inner side lower end of the support frame 81 is provided with the limiting frame 85.

[0034] By adopting the above technical scheme, the gantry 1 can be moved by the universal wheels 84, the fixed plate 83 is lifted by the hydraulic rod 82, thereby lifting the universal wheels 84, and when moving, the limiting frame 85 limits the fixed plate 83, so that the four universal wheels 84 are in the same plane, and the movement is more stable.

[0035] Specifically, the bottom of the support frame 81 near one side of the limiting frame 85 is provided with a suction cup 86.

[0036] By adopting the above technical scheme, when fixed, the suction cup 86 can suck the ground, thereby increasing the stability of the gantry 1.

[0037] When the embodiment is used, the gantry 1 is pushed to the sawing machine by the universal wheels 84, the fixed plate 83 is lifted by the hydraulic rod 82, thereby lifting the universal wheels 84, and when the universal wheels 84 are withdrawn into the support frame 81, the entire device is fixed to the ground through the support frame 81 and the suction cup 86, when moving, the limiting frame 85 limits the fixed plate 83, so that the four universal wheels 84 are in the same plane, and the movement is more stable, the universal wheels 84 are lifted by the hydraulic rod 82, and can be moved and fixed at any time, thereby increasing the work efficiency.
